3.6.1 8+8 shuttle gear:
The main and auxiliary transmission are operated by 1 control lever respectively to achieve the operation
of 8 gears. Four gear levels (1, 2, 3, 4,) can be obtained by operating the main shift lever, 2 speed zones (L
refers to low speed zone while H high speed zone) can be obtained by operating the auxiliary shift lever B.
Step on the clutch pedal, operate the auxiliary shift lever, and push it down from the neutral position to get
the high gear H. Or lift it up to get the low gear L.
Step the clutch pedal, push the main shift lever from the neutral position to the first gear, and pull
backward to the second gear; move to the left from neutral position and then backward to the third gear,
and to the fourth gear if moved forward.
If your tractor is equipped with an optional shuttle gear, a shuttle shift handle can be added above the left
of the instrument panel to achieve forward gear and reverse gear by pushing it forward and pulling it
backward respectively. When the forward and reverse gears are combined with the main and auxiliary shift
levers (the reverse shift of main shift lever is canceled) 8 forward gears and 8 reverse gears can be
obtained.
Correct selection of tractor working speed can not only obtain the best productivity and economy, but also
prolong its service life. Tractors shall not be overloaded frequently when working, the engine shall have a
certain power reserve. The working speed for tractor in field shall be selected to make the engine work
under about 80% of load. When the tractor works under light load and the working speed is not high, a
higher gear and small throttle operation can be chosen to save fuel.
3.7. Operation of Differential Lock
Operation of Differential Lock
When the tractor is stuck or skidded on one side drive during driving or operation, the differential lock can
be engaged according to the following steps, so that the left and right drive shafts are rigidly connected and can
drive out of the skidding area at the same speed.
Press the pedal of the main clutch, and operate the shift lever to engage in low gear.
Turn the throttle lever to the maximum oil supply position.
Press the differential lock and push the differential lock lever A located at the lower right of the
driver's seat forward by hand.
Loosen the clutch pedal smoothly to start the tractor smoothly.
After driving out of the slipping section, pull the differential lock lever A back to return it to its
original position.
